Bitcoin Faces Resistance Amid ETF Slowdown, Altcoins Deepen Losses

Bitcoin Struggles With Resistance as ETF Inflows Decline

The cryptocurrency market started on a bearish trajectory in New York on October 25th, with Bitcoin (BTC) and prominent altcoins encountering downward pressure. Bitcoin traded at $111,615, marking a decrease of 1.32% over the past 24 hours and a 4.97% slide across the week. Having tested the critical support level around $111,000 earlier, concerns about potential short-term corrections have grown.

Data from Glassnode, a leading on-chain analytics firm, reveals a notable deceleration in Bitcoin ETF-driven inflows since September. Net inflows for Bitcoin spot ETFs dropped by a staggering 54% within a week, declining from $2.03 billion in one week to $931.4 million the next. This reduced institutional investment has sparked discussions about increased near-term price volatility.

Analysts caution that Bitcoin must maintain support within a tight $112,000–$111,000 range to avoid further price erosion. Should this critical support level falter, downside risks could materialize, potentially pushing Bitcoin toward $108,000 or even as low as $90,000 in the most bearish scenarios.

Altcoins Experience Greater Losses Amid Market Weakness

The bearish sentiment rippled through the altcoin sector, where declines were even more pronounced. Ethereum (ETH), the second-largest cryptocurrency by market capitalization, experienced a sharp drop of 4.43% in 24 hours, trading at $3,993. Over the last week, Ethereum has lost 12.89%, with selling pressure intensifying around the psychologically significant $4,000 level.

Other altcoins also saw steep losses:

  • XRP declined by 1%, trading at $2.84, marking an 8.71% weekly loss.
  • Solana (SOL) suffered one of the most substantial losses, dropping 5.28% to $200.99 on the day and 18.65% across the week.
  • Cardano (ADA) slid 1.97% in daily trading to $0.7923, accumulating a sharp 13.44% loss over the week.
  • Dogecoin (DOGE) fell 4.69% to $0.2319, while Tron (TRX) declined 1.66% to $0.3325.

Further losses were observed across major cryptocurrencies such as Avalanche (AVAX), Stellar (XLM), and Hedera (HBAR), which posted weekly declines ranging between 7% and 15%.

Shrinking Market Cap and Dampened Investor Sentiment

The total cryptocurrency market capitalization dipped by 2.1% over the last 24 hours, settling at $3.82 trillion, equivalent to approximately 5.385 quadrillion won. Despite this decline, Bitcoin's dominance remained steady at around 58%.

Investor sentiment continued to weaken, as reflected in the Fear & Greed Index, which registered a reading of 41—emphasizing a neutral yet cautious stance among market participants. The Altcoin Season Index hit 68, indicating heightened volatility in altcoins compared to Bitcoin.

Experts attribute this broader downturn to a combination of slowing ETF inflows and deteriorating technical indicators. "The $111,000–$110,000 zone is emerging as a pivotal area of support for Bitcoin," analysts remarked.

Mixed Outlook: Risk of Corrections or Opportunity for Accumulation

Market professionals warn that a decisive break below $111,000 could pave the way for additional corrections, with potential fallback levels at $105,000 and $100,000. However, a contrasting perspective suggests that this correction could also attract long-term investors and institutions, seeing lower prices as an opportune moment for accumulation.

For now, the cryptocurrency market remains on edge, with traders eyeing critical support zones and institutional activities closely. As volatility increases, both risks and opportunities stand amplified within this dynamic landscape.
